Got one of these:
kvm.jpg

4 port Video/USB KVM
So, I now have my work laptop for telework, my linux box, and my Amiga all using the same screen.

The only issue I had was power. It pulls power from USB, which my A1200 doesn't have..
But I have one of those USB wall-wart chargers, and I have it plugged into the power strip my A1200 is plugged into.
I flip on that switch, the Amiga 1200 powers up, the GBS-8200 powers up, and the KVM USB feed powers up.

My work laptop and home desktop share the monitor, mouse and keyboard.
My A1200 only shares the monitor.
